Each refers to specific objects or individuals within a group. Every refers to the entirety of a group’s members. Each emphasizes uniqueness and differences among group members. Every emphasizes the group’s balance and wholeness. For both solo and plural nouns may be used.

How are we so ... WebEach and every. Each and every . A/ Each and every are similar in meaning. Often it is possible to use each or every: • Each time (or Every time) I see you, you look different. • There's a telephone in each room (or every room) of the house.. But each and every are not exactly the same. Study the difference: We use each when we think of things …
